Output f62db598909e7be798972e519c741633e1974fb6886dc9eb3968b83b3cce829a:1

value
2632894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df851cd47d4434bb00fc9fff9ad4e1ab688950ea OP_EQUAL
address
3N4t59ab7Phfz78jkjeRS68ErGJ1nLQeXd
transaction
f62db598909e7be798972e519c741633e1974fb6886dc9eb3968b83b3cce829a
spent
true